Add 96/14 and 70/84
1st number: 6 12/14, 2nd number: 70/84
96/14 + 70/84 is 323/42.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 14 and 84 is 84
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 84 - For the 1st fraction, since 14 × 6 = 84,
96/14 = 96 × 6/14 × 6 = 576/84 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 84 × 1 = 84,
70/84 = 70 × 1/84 × 1 = 70/84 - Add the two like fractions:
576/84 + 70/84 = 576 + 70/84 = 646/84 - 646/84 simplified gives 323/42
- So, 96/14 + 70/84 = 323/42
